1,4-Dichloro-1,4-Diazoniabicyclo [2,2,2] Octane Bis Chloride, a Useful and Reusable Electrophilic Chlorinating Agent

Abstract:

1,4-Dichloro-1,4-diazoniabicyclo[2,2,2]octane bis chloride, prepared in high yield by the treatment of 1,4- diazabicyclo[2.2.2]octane in dichloromethane with chlorine gas, acts as a site-selective electrophilic chlorinating agent towards carbanionic substrates in the presence of a base. β-Diketones and β-ketoesters were chlorinated in efficient yield without using any base. 1,4-Diazabicyclo[2.2.2]octane can be recovered, rechlorinated and reused several times.
